Answers
GPT-4o mini
A. develop a system of social classes.
Hunter-gatherer societies tended to have more egalitarian social structures due to their mobile lifestyles and the need for cooperation in small groups, whereas agrarian societies often developed hierarchical social classes based on land ownership and resources.
